What is an Automated Trading System? Do Automated Systems Work?
These rules and the events that go as input to the CEP engine are determined by the trading system (trading strategy) applied. We can define a quant as a professional, employed by a quantitative trading firm, who applies advanced mathematical and statistical models with the sole objective https://www.xcritical.in/ to create an alpha-seeking strategy. The alpha-seeking strategy is nothing but a profitable trading strategy that can consistently generate returns without being dependent on the overall market direction. There is one key difference between algorithmic trading and automated trading.
The entire packet is directly mapped into the userspace by the NIC and is processed there. Network processing latency signifies the latency introduced by routers, switches, etc. Factors like the time taken by the destination to reply to order requests and its comparison with the ping time between the two destinations must be considered before making such a decision. The problem, however, is that latency is really an overarching term that encompasses several different delays. Although latency is very easily understood, it is quite difficult to quantify. It, therefore, becomes increasingly important as to how the problem of reducing latency is approached.
Moreover, practising well can help you become better at programming your automated trading strategies. Automated trading is an approach that is faster owing to the usage of the automated system for executing trade orders. With your expertise in the trading domain, you can automate your trading approach instead of manually carrying the trade execution.
The defined sets of instructions are based on timing, price, quantity, or any mathematical model. Apart from profit opportunities for the trader, algo-trading renders markets more liquid and trading more systematic by ruling out the impact of human emotions on trading activities. Some examples include mechanical failures, such as software malfunctions or connectivity disruption. Additionally, how an algorithm performs with historical market data might be completely different from how it will perform in the future. It can lead to overly optimistic projections and, therefore, large losses or underperformance. Contrary to what many people first think, automated systems are not entirely hands-off.
Since it fully eliminates emotions from investing, automated trading may even be preferred over manual trading. In fact, various platforms report 70% to 80% or more of shares traded on U.S. stock exchanges to come from automatic trading systems. Automated trading systems turn the work of making and executing buy and sell decisions over to a computer. Trades are made according to rules, commonly tied to technical indicators based on stock price movements.
Crucially, Learn2Trade has not only been involved in the trading signal and automated strategies scene for several years, but it now has a Telegram group following of over 11,500 members. Finally, it’s also worth checking out the Learn2Trade website – where you will find hundreds of free educational guides and courses. Testimonials appearing on MooreTechLLC.com may not be representative of the experience of other clients or customers and is not a guarantee of future performance or success. Trading is a very competitive business and I fully understand your concerns about your trading ideas falling in to the wrong hands. Any information that you send will remain 100% confidential, and you will maintain full rights to any programs I write for you.
The customers of Immediate Peak have also said that the platform has helped them earn profits daily. The last thing is the security that the platform has because privacy is an utmost important factor that we need to consider when we choose software. Immediate Peak offers top-notch security and privacy measures that will keep all your data and information protected and safe.
Social Trading is a method that allows traders to share copies of their trade book and instructions for market entry and exit points with other traders. The sharing is done via dedicated marketplaces that serve as the hub for all the traders to share their ideas and concepts. These are basic criteria to consider when making an automated trading program. The more complex the system, the more criteria, and factors need to be considered. Forex traders can also create their trading programs by using MetaTrader 4 or MetaTrader 5 coding language called MQL4 and MQL5, for example.
According to Chi Nzelu, head of macro eCommerce at JP Morgan, the algorithm’s aim is to minimize market impact by executing in an efficient and timely manner. A 2018 study by the Securities and Exchange Commission noted that “electronic trading and algorithmic trading are both widespread and integral to the operation of our capital market.” There are a few special classes of algorithms that attempt to identify “happenings” on the other side.
Traders must periodically assess the system’s performance, make sure it follows risk management guidelines, and take appropriate action if necessary to halt prospective losses. In some cases, it may be more administratively burdensome to monitor and oversee processes as opposed to simply entering manual trades. Autotrading allows investors to capitalize on market opportunities in real-time. It typically involves complex programming and, in some cases, sophisticated trading platforms that support external programming or plug-ins.
- For those unaware, this is a crucial requirement if you plan to have your automated trading platform operational 24/7.
- Simulated trading is simply the practice of mimicking trades without actually risking any capital.
- The more complex the system, the more criteria, and factors need to be considered.
- How do you find a programmer who is reliable, or a trading system that can live up to the claims it makes?
You can always practice on a forex demo account and learn from your mistakes risk free. This can be a good way to improve your trading skills and build some confidence before trading in a real live environment. BacktestingBacktesting applies trading rules automatic stock trading to historical market data to determine the viability of the idea. When designing a system for automated trading, all rules need to be absolute, with no room for interpretation. The computer cannot make guesses and it has to be told exactly what to do.
In this post, we demystify the architecture behind automated trading systems for our readers. We compare the new architecture of automated trading systems with the traditional trading architecture and understand some of the significant components behind these systems. The first tip that a new trader needs to keep in their mind is starting with a small investment. So when you are involved in trading, you can start with the lowest capital accepted by the trading software.
The stock market is very unpredictable and despite running various backtests testing your automation, there’s a high chance there will be a difference in actual performance. Unfortunately, unless it’s a feature of an online broker, automated trading robots and signal providers are not regulated — they don’t have to be because they don’t essentially offer financial services. With that in mind, it’s wise to take “guaranteed results” marketing bits with a grain of salt because there’s no accountability framework in place. By setting up precise trade entry and exit points along with a predetermined price, you can set your trades to be placed on a regular basis without having to do it manually. Many traders, however, choose to program their own custom indicators and strategies. While this typically requires more effort than using the platform’s wizard, it allows a much greater degree of flexibility, and the results can be more rewarding.